A Brief History of Tanzania: From Ancient Civilizations to Modern Times

Tanzania’s history is a complex and fascinating tale of ancient civilizations, colonialism, and independence. The country’s strategic location on the eastern coast of Africa made it a hub for trade and cultural exchange between the Arab world, Europe, and Asia. The arrival of European colonizers in the 19th century had a profound impact on Tanzania, with the country being divided between Germany and Britain. However, it was not until 1964 that Tanzania gained its independence, with Julius Nyerere, the country’s first president, playing a pivotal role in shaping the nation’s future. Today, Tanzania is a thriving democracy, with a diverse population of over 55 million people, and a economy that is driven by agriculture, mining, and tourism. For travelers interested in learning more about Tanzania’s history, the National Museum in Dar es Salaam is a must-visit attraction, with its extensive collection of artifacts and exhibits that showcase the country’s rich cultural heritage.

Exploring Tanzania’s Cultural Diversity: A Rainbow of Traditions and Customs

Tanzania is a melting pot of cultures, with over 120 ethnic groups, each with their own unique traditions and customs. From the Maasai people, with their iconic red robes and beadwork, to the Swahili people, with their rich history of trade and cultural exchange, Tanzania’s cultural diversity is a treasure trove of experiences waiting to be discovered. The country’s cuisine is a delicious reflection of its cultural heritage, with popular dishes such as ugali, nyama choma, and mandazi being staples of Tanzanian cuisine. For travelers looking to experience the authentic culture of Tanzania, attending a local festival or event is a great way to immerse oneself in the country’s vibrant cultural scene. The annual Zanzibar International Film Festival, for example, is a celebration of African cinema, music, and art, and is a must-attend event for anyone interested in learning more about the country’s rich cultural heritage.

Tanzania is home to some of the most incredible natural wonders in Africa, with the Serengeti National Park and the Ngorongoro Conservation Area being two of the country’s most famous attractions. The Serengeti, with its endless plains and majestic wildlife, is the epitome of the African savanna experience, with the annual migration of wildebeests, zebras, and gazelles being one of the most spectacular sights in the natural world. The Ngorongoro Conservation Area, on the other hand, is a UNESCO World Heritage Site, with its unique landscape of volcanic mountains, forests, and lakes, and is home to an incredible array of wildlife, including the Big Five: lions, elephants, buffalo, leopards, and rhinoceros. For travelers looking to experience the thrill of a Tanzanian safari, there are many tour operators and travel companies that offer guided tours and excursions to these incredible destinations.

Island Getaways and Beach Destinations: Zanzibar and Beyond

After a thrilling safari adventure, there’s no better way to unwind than on the pristine beaches of Zanzibar, Tanzania’s semi-autonomous island archipelago. With its crystal-clear waters, powdery white sand, and coral reefs, Zanzibar is a tropical paradise that is perfect for snorkeling, diving, and simply relaxing in the sun. The island’s capital, Stone Town, is a historic gem, with its narrow alleys, bustling markets, and stunning architecture, and is a must-visit destination for anyone interested in learning more about the island’s rich history and culture. For travelers looking to explore beyond Zanzibar, the islands of Pemba and Mafia are also worth visiting, with their stunning beaches, coral reefs, and vibrant marine life.
